Students can take admission in MDS programs at Thai Moogambigai Dental College and Hospital Chennai based on NEET-MDS score. As per Thai Moogambigai Dental College and Hospital Chennai NEET-MDS Cutoff 2025, the overall cutoff for MDS programs in Round 3 for AI Quota is 7716 - 16670, across all categories.
MDS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ery, is the top choice for students appearing in NEET-MDS.
In 2025, MDS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ery closing rank for General Category for AI Quota is 7716 - 8658, in Round 3.
You can check MDS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ery, category-wise closing rank for NEET-MDS below:
Category | Closing rank |
---|---|
General | 7716 - 8658 (AI) |
Admission at Thai Moogambigai Dental College and Hospital Chennai in MDS Programs in 2025 was closed at 16670 (AI), rank whereas closing rank in 2024 was 9101 (AI), across all categories. You can check category-wise and course-wise closing rank trends below:
Category | 2025 | 2024 | 2022 | 2021 |
---|---|---|---|---|
General | 16670 (AI) | 9101 (AI) | 13989 (AI) | 8732 (AI) |
Courses | Closing rank 2025 | Closing rank 2024 | Closing rank 2022 | Closing rank 2021 |
---|---|---|---|---|
Oral & Maxillofacial Surgery | 8658 (AI) | 9101 (AI) | 13989 (AI) | 8188 (AI) |
Conservative Dentistry & Endodontics | 9769 (AI) | - | 10535 (AI) | 8732 (AI) |
Orthodontics And Dentofacial Orthopaedics | 10022 (AI) | - | 11939 (AI) | 8238 (AI) |
Paediatrics & Preventive Dentistry | 11946 (AI) | - | - | - |
Prosthodontics, Crown & Bridge | 12703 (AI) | - | - | - |
Oral Medicine And Radiology | 16235 (AI) | - | - | - |
Periodontology | 16670 (AI) | - | - | - |
